Understanding Robot Vacuum Hoovers
Robot vacuum hoovers, typically just referred to as robot vacuums, are self-guided cleaning devices developed to autonomously navigate through various surface areas of a home, picking up dirt, particles, and family pet hair. Geared up with innovative innovation, these devices work tirelessly to preserve clean floors while allowing property owners to recover their time for more enjoyable activities.
How Do Robot Vacuum Hoovers Work?
Robot vacuum hoovers use a combination of sensing units, electronic cameras, and advanced mapping technology to effectively clean a space. The majority of models feature:
- Obstacle Detection: Utilizes infrared or laser-based sensing units to avoid crashes with furnishings and walls.
- Path Mapping: Records layout of the home to optimize cleaning courses and prevent re-cleaning locations.
- Dirt Detection: Identifies areas with higher dirt concentrations and adjusts cleaning patterns appropriately.
- Dust and Dirt Collecting Mechanisms: Includes numerous brushes and suction systems to make getting dirt efficient.
Advantages of Using a Robot Vacuum Hoover
The benefits of incorporating a robot vacuum hoover into your cleaning routine are manifold:
1. Time Savings
Robot vacuums operate autonomously. Once programmed, house owners can let these devices tidy without constant supervision. This function allows people to focus on other family jobs or personal leisure.
2. Consistency in Cleaning
Regular cleaning is important for maintaining health. Robot vacuum hoovers can be programmed to run on a predefined schedule, guaranteeing that dirt and particles are consistently gotten rid of from your floorings.
3. Ease of access and Convenience
Created to navigate under furniture and into tight areas, robot vacuums can reach locations that traditional vacuums often miss out on. Lots of designs are compact and light-weight, making them simple to transfer around the home.
4. Smart Home Integration
Modern robot vacuum hoovers typically include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ing them to be managed via mobile phone applications or smart home assistants like Amazon Alexa or Google Assistant. This combination improves user benefit and control.

Regularly Asked Questions
1. How frequently do I need to clear the dust bin of a robot vacuum?
The frequency of emptying the dust bin depends on the design and the size of your home. Normally, for homes with animals or high foot traffic, emptying it after every cleaning session is recommended. For smaller sized homes, a weekly emptying may be adequate.
2. Can robot vacuums clean carpets successfully?
Yes, numerous robot vacuums are geared up with effective suction efficient in deep cleaning carpets. Opt for models with strong suction power and brushes designed specifically for carpet cleaning.
3. Are robot vacuum hoovers noisy?
Robot vacuums differ in noise levels. However, many designs run quieter than standard vacuums. Some brand names even provide “quiet” modes for nighttime operation.
4. Can I control my robot vacuum with my smartphone?
Numerous modern robot vacuum hoovers come with Wi-Fi connection, allowing house owners to control them via smartphone apps. This function allows scheduling, keeping track of cleaning status, and even initiating cleaning sessions remotely.
5. Are robot vacuum hoovers appropriate for homes with animals?
Definitely! Lots of robot vacuums are created with family pet owners in mind. They frequently include specialized brushes and strong suction to efficiently eliminate pet hair and dander from carpets and difficult floors.
